Intestine associated lymphoid system
Garyounis Medical Journal. 1984; 7 (2): 187-93
in English | IMEMR | ID: emr-4366
ABSTRACT
The components, structure, and immune significance of intestine-associated lymphoid system [IALS] are discussed in the light of recent experimental and some clinical data. The role intraepithelial granulated lymphocytes occupying strategic positions against luminal antigens is particularly emphasized. The discussion includes the structure and functions of Payer's patches and lymphoid system of the appendix. The alleged relationship between IALS lymphocytes and mucosal mast cells is also considered. The review also includes a discussion of the immunological role of IALS
